Cannabis was launched to what's now The us over the 1600s. Hemp was grown to produce textiles and in some cases even used as authorized tender. It had been useful for a number of clinical purposes as well, with its recreational use beginning to grow in the 1930s and nineteen forties.
Whilst medical trials help using cannabis for chronic ache, scientists concur a lot more studies are necessary to find out what doses, varieties, and combinations of cannabinoids are most therapeutic for Continual pain sufferers.
The FDA has even permitted a drug built with cannabidiol for that objective (Epidiolex). Nevertheless the agency only endorses it for 2 uncommon kinds of childhood epilepsy identified as Lennox-Gastaut syndrome and Dravet syndrome.

It is now recognized that cannabinoid receptors surface in similar forms in the majority of vertebrates and invertebrates and possess a long evolutionary historical past of five hundred million a long time. The binding of cannabinoids to cannabinoid receptors lessen adenylyl cyclase exercise, inhibit calcium N channels, and disinhibit K+A channels. You will find at the very least two types of cannabinoid receptors (CB1 and CB2).[12]

Cannabis intoxication also can induce a temporary psychotic episode in a number of people, Specially at high doses. Encountering these kinds of an episode could be linked with acquiring a psychotic ailment later in life.46
Chronic agony aid is the commonest reason why persons seek health-related cannabis. A large 2015 systematic evaluation evaluated cannabis research in sufferers with Long-term agony and found THC increased the odds for discomfort improvement by all over forty%.
Snooze disturbances are standard in persons dwelling with medical problems like MS and Long-term discomfort. Scientific tests in these teams demonstrate THC items can increase shorter-expression rest complications, cut down slumber disturbances, and decrease enough time it will take to drop asleep.
